Destiny 3 Claimed To Be In “Early” Stages of Development

Destiny 3 may be in the early stages of development, according to a reliable insider/dataminer known as Colony Deaks who has a consistently strong track record when it comes to all things Destiny.

“Yes, Destiny 3 is in extremely early development,” said Colony Deaks. “Some of you may have seen a tweet early this afternoon that mentioned that. We have been sitting on the info for a few weeks now and wanted to wait to talk about this seeing as it is in such an early state, and it just sucks to see others post about it carelessly for free internet points. We plan to share more info in the coming months as we wait on the larger scale things to develop and take shape. Sit tight.”

As you see, Deaks claims to have had this information for a few weeks but was intending on keeping it quiet until more was known. However, some tweet or report – which I haven’t managed to find – which referenced Destiny 3 spurred Deaks into action.

Whatever the case may be, Destiny 3 is seemingly in the early stages of development. This probably isn’t surprising news as Destiny 2’s player counts have been dwindling, and while each new expansion has brought jumps in the player count, it hasn’t really been enough.

As for developer Bungie, they are sitting in dangerous territory right now. Just recently, Sony had to issue an impairment loss against Bungie. And it feels like the community currently has the lowest amount of love and respect for Bungie that it has ever had. It’s still dealing with yet another plagiarism case, internal management problems and the delay of its next game, Marathon.

So will we be seeing Destiny 3 anytime soon? Probably not. If it’s in the “early” stages of development, then the game is probably at least 3 years away. Of course, it depends entirely on what “early” in this context means.
